About Auroradisera

Auroradisera is the prose theatre festival that brings winter evenings at the Teatro Aurora in Scandicci, within the Florence metropolitan area, to life. Organized by the Municipality of Scandicci in partnership with the Fondazione Toscana Spettacolo onlus, it features a series of performances by major names in the Italian theatre scene, ranging from brilliant comedy and social theatre to original storytelling. It is a well-established event that, season after season, records sold-out shows and record-breaking numbers of subscribers and attendees.

A prose theatre festival in the heart of Scandicci

Auroradisera is the evening theatre festival that has been brightening the winters of Scandicci, a town in the Florentine hinterland of Tuscany, for over twenty years. Born from the collaboration between the Municipality of Scandicci and the Fondazione Toscana Spettacolo onlus, the festival brings some of the most beloved faces of Italian theatre, cinema, and television to the stage of the Teatro Aurora, with shows ranging from brilliant comedy to social theatre, and from original monologues to choral plays.

Teatro Aurora, a large-scale venue

The heart of the event is the Teatro Aurora, located on Via San Bartolo in Tuto, one of the largest venues in the Florence metropolitan area, with nearly nine hundred seats. This capacity allows it to host major productions and explains why Auroradisera has become a benchmark for audiences in Scandicci and surrounding municipalities. Evenings are typically held at night, with shows starting at 9:15 PM.

Auroradisera — edition 2026

The 2026 edition of Auroradisera featured five evenings at the Teatro Aurora in Scandicci, from January 22 to March 29, with a program of great performers: Lodo Guenzi, Nancy Brilli, Francesco Piccolo with Pif, Tosca D'Aquino, and Paolo Kessisoglu. A record-breaking season with 599 subscribers and over 4,000 total attendees.

The 2026 edition of Auroradisera confirmed the success of the prose festival at the Teatro Aurora in Scandicci, in the Province of Florence. Five evenings were on the program, from January 22 to March 29, 2026, with shows starting at 9:15 PM.

The season closed with record numbers: 4,050 total attendees over the five evenings (a 21% increase compared to 2025) and 599 subscribers, the highest figure ever, with two sold-out events of approximately 870 spectators each. A result that confirms the strong bond between Auroradisera and the Scandicci audience.

Programme Auroradisera 2026

Thursday, January 22, 2026 — 9:15 PM

  • Lodo Guenzi in «Morte accidentale di un anarchico» by Dario Fo and Franca Rame

Monday, February 9, 2026 — 9:15 PM

  • Nancy Brilli in «Il padrone» by Gianni Clementi

Sunday, February 22, 2026 — 9:15 PM

  • Francesco Piccolo and Pif in «Momenti di trascurabile (in)felicità» (sold out)

Thursday, March 12, 2026 — 9:15 PM

  • «Cena con sorpresa» with Tosca D'Aquino, Simone Montedoro, Toni Fornari, and Elisabetta Mirra (sold out)

Sunday, March 29, 2026 — 9:15 PM

  • Paolo Kessisoglu in «Sfidati di me», directed by Gioele Dix

Prices Auroradisera 2026

<p><strong>Individual tickets:</strong> €17 full price, €14 reduced (Carta FTS holders, over 65, Coop/Arci/Acli members), €8 (Tuscany Student Card, under 30).</p><p><strong>Season passes (5 shows):</strong> €65 full price, €60 reduced (over 65 and members), €55 for previous season subscribers.</p><p>Sales at the Teatro Aurora box office and online via TicketOne and BoxOfficeToscana (tel. +39 055 210804).</p>
